Acting as intended or bug?
Issue: while trying add a "target" prefix icon (4th from the bottom), planet name return to blank and rename dialogue become unreachable.
Solution: reopen this planet again, don't click anything, ~ to call the console, type following codes:
effect set_name = name
then press enter, now the planet can be rename again.
(ref: https://www.reddit.com/r/Stellaris/comments/e107w4/trying_to_rename_a_blank_named_planet/)
